Mid Backend Engineer
Quick Summary
About Selina At Selina Finance, our mission is to provide exceptional value with simple and flexible financial products.
At Selina Finance, our mission is to provide exceptional value with simple and flexible financial products. We’re achieving this by building a next-generation digital lender targeting homeowners across the UK. More than £2tn of equity value is locked up in UK homes, while homeowners still need to rely on high-interest-rate consumer loans, credit cards, or overdrafts. We believe this is unfair and unnecessary. We offer a financing product unlike anything else out there, one that is as flexible as a current account, as affordable as a mortgage, and as easy to apply for as a consumer loan.
We are building an incredible team and culture of high performance, development, reward and recognition, ready for the next phase of our adventure, and this is where you come in!
We have quite a few things to be proud of:
🌏 We have 19 different nationalities across our London + Manchester offices
🏆 Voted as ‘one of the fastest-growing businesses in the UK’ by Business Leader Growth 500 for 2025
🏆 Voted top 30 of ‘Tempos 100 best start-ups to work for 2023’
🦾 Disability Confident Committed employer
🏆 BCorp Certified
✏️ Rated highly in our employee survey on:
✔ Workplace Culture
✔ Work Life/Balance
✔ Employee Recognition
We’re disrupting the antiquated, paper-based mortgage market by delivering better products and a superior customer experience.
In your role, you will:
Help design, shape and deliver a leading FinTech product and engineering team
Contribute to the team’s work with high-quality, well-tested and scalable code
Develop high-class back-end code in a microservice architecture that builds the foundation of all Selina’s tech products
Support the development of the software stack (e.g. code reviews, unit tests, CI) and documentation
Work closely with our team to understand our customers’ needs
You’ll be right in the heart of the action here at Selina. We’re looking for driven, detail-oriented team players. We win by placing customers' interests first!
Strong knowledge of Java Core, including collections, generics, streams, concurrency basics, and modern Java features.
Good understanding of object-oriented design principles and clean code practices.
Commercial experience with Spring Boot and the Spring ecosystem
Experience building REST APIs, including an understanding of HTTP fundamentals
Experience with service-to-service communication and event-driven architecture, including messaging/streaming with Apache Kafka
Experience with unit and integration testing using tools such as JUnit and Mockito (Testcontainers or WireMock is a plus).
Understanding of web application security basics, including authentication, authorization, and OAuth 2.0 concepts.
Experience working with MongoDB or other NoSQL databases, including basic data modelling and indexing.
Experience with Git and standard collaborative workflows (pull requests, code reviews, resolving conflicts).
Ability to work independently on tasks, collaborate in a team, and deliver features from design to production.
Nice to Have
~1 min readExperience with Kotlin for backend development.
Experience with Keycloak or other Identity and Access Management solutions.
Experience with observability tools such as Grafana, Loki, Prometheus, and logging/monitoring systems.
Experience with Docker and Kubernetes.
Experience with Python and FastAPI for building backend services.
What We Offer
~2 min readLocation & Eligibility
Listing Details
- First seen
- June 9, 2026
- Last seen
- June 9, 2026
Posting Health
- Days active
- 0
- Repost count
- 0
- Trust Level
- 59%
- Scored at
- June 9, 2026
Signal breakdown
Please let selinafinance know you found this job on Jobera.
Similar Backend Developer jobs
View all →Browse Similar Jobs
Stay ahead of the market
Get the latest job openings, salary trends, and hiring insights delivered to your inbox every week.
No spam. Unsubscribe at any time.